Magical bowl
The supernatural power of written signs is often understood through what anthropologist James George Frazer called ¿magic by contamination¿, meaning the belief that a magical object, in this case a bowl inscribed with curative formulas in Arabic writing, impregnates the water inside with its healing properties.
